Vi Hao received congratulations, U.23 Vietnam had its only practice session before the big match with U.23 China

On the afternoon of November 11, U.23 Vietnam entered the first and only training session in Sichuan (China), preparing for the opening match against the host U.23 China at the CFA Team China Panda Cup 2025.

U.23 Vietnam has full squad

According to information from the head of the U.23 Vietnam delegation, Tran Anh Tu, the weather in Chengdu (Sichuan) at this time is quite favorable for the team's training activities at the CFA Team China Panda Cup 2025 (Panda Cup 2025), with an average temperature of about 17 degrees Celsius.

The training ground is very convenient for the U.23 Vietnam team to travel, only about 5 minutes by car from the team's accommodation and has good quality grass, meeting the team's training standards.

Also today, the last group of 6 players on the training list including Dinh Bac, Ly Duc, Minh Phuc, Le Viktor, Van Truong, Van Ha fully joined the team and were examined by the medical team to assess their physical condition before the training session.

Before the training session, interim coach Dinh Hong Vinh took the time to encourage his players, and emphasized that although this training session did not have much time due to the V-League competition schedule, that was not too big of an obstacle for the whole team.

"The coaching staff of the U.23 Vietnam team is very happy to see the whole team again in the important period leading up to the 33rd SEA Games. This is the time when we need to focus and show the highest level of professionalism," said coach Dinh Hong Vinh.

Bui Vi Hao is ready for SEA Games 33

The coaching staff and the entire team also congratulated the return of striker Bui Vi Hao after a long period of injury treatment. Coach Dinh Hong Vinh hopes that Vi Hao will soon regain his ball feeling, integrate quickly and reach his best form before entering the SEA Games 33 campaign.

Evaluating the opponent U.23 China, coach Dinh Hong Vinh said that he and his colleagues had prepared carefully, and highly appreciated the progress of the home team.

Through 3 confrontations in international friendly tournaments organized by CFA, the Chinese U.23 team has shown itself to be an opponent with good physical strength, increasingly modern playing style and is clearly progressing.

Coach Dinh Hong Vinh also shared that at the press conference before the 2025 Panda Cup, U.23 Vietnam received great respect from the participating teams, in addition to host China, there were also Uzbekistan and South Korea.

This is a worthy recognition for what the U.23 Vietnam team has shown in recent times, especially the achievement of winning the 2025 Southeast Asian U.23 Championship and winning all the matches in the 2026 Asian U.23 qualifiers.

At the training session on the afternoon of November 11 at Chengdu Sheffield United Football Park, the three players Le Viktor, Nguyen Dinh Bac and Minh Phuc only did light recovery training because they had a lot of playing time in round 11 of the V-League taking place on the night of November 10.

The remaining 22 players will be reinforced with tactical exercises, practice teamwork and quick transition skills to prepare for the opening match against U.23 China, scheduled to take place at 6:35 p.m. on November 12.

This is considered the first important challenge for coach Dinh Hong Vinh and his team at the Panda Cup 2025, a tournament of great significance in the preparation journey for the 33rd SEA Games and the 2026 AFC U23 Championship.
